Transaction eb9356521b0d87b823b1811c6d1ef24f9bff8087972f3d34a695dd724a5d26a7
1 Input
1 Output
-
eb9356521b0d87b823b1811c6d1ef24f9bff8087972f3d34a695dd724a5d26a7:0
- value
- 864580
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9641e66366ab8090638e26916418ae0088c68ad6 OP_EQUAL
- address
- 3FPWE8LrjKSdJ3cft7bC9ojtmGcRAc75Td